Odd-year general elections rarely turn out voters the way even-year statewide and national elections do, but that doesn't mean impactful local races still don't exist up and down the ballot.

This year's slate of races was headlined by a $265 million bond issue for Des Moines Public Schools that, despite a month of turmoil for district leadership ahead of Election Day, ended up passing by a "decisive" margin over the required 60% threshold of support.
